Vegetation have already been Traditionally a supply of analgesic alkaloids, although their pharmacological characterization is frequently restricted. Among these organic analgesic molecules, conolidine, found in the bark with the tropical flowering shrub Tabernaemontana divaricata, also called pinwheel flower or crepe jasmine, has lengthy been Utilized in common Chinese, Ayurvedic and Thai medicines to take care of fever and pain4 (Fig. 1a). Pharmacologists have only recently been equipped to confirm its medicinal and pharmacological Attributes because of its initial asymmetric total synthesis.5 Conolidine is usually a unusual C5-nor stemmadenine (Fig. 1b), which shows potent analgesia in in vivo versions of tonic and persistent agony and decreases inflammatory agony relief. It had been also suggested that conolidine-induced analgesia may absence problems ordinarily connected with classical opioid drugs.

Researchers think that blocking this scavenger receptor means that it could possibly now not reduce Normally produced opioids from interacting with other opioid receptors that promote suffering aid.

We shown that, in contrast to classical opioid receptors, ACKR3 won't induce classical G protein signaling and isn't modulated by the classical prescription or analgesic opioids, such as mor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ists which include naloxone. As a substitute, we proven that LIH383, an ACKR3-selective subnanomolar competitor peptide, stops ACKR3’s damaging regulatory purpose on opioid peptides in an ex vivo rat Mind model and potentiates their action in the direction of classical opioid receptors.

When it can be unidentified whether other not known interactions are taking place on the receptor that lead to its outcomes, the receptor performs a role for a unfavorable down regulator of endogenous opiate amounts by means of scavenging exercise. This drug-receptor interaction offers an alternative to manipulation from the classical opiate pathway.
